Daily Devotional ~ Sept 4 Still Standing! “Behold, I stand at the door, and knock: if any man hear my voice, and open the door, I will come in to him, and will sup with him, and he with me.” Revelation 3:20 We recognize that Jesus is Still Standing by the very existence of His Church and from their wonderful preservation; for it is wholly inconceivable, how the churches, ministers, and ordinances should be supported and preserved without it, amidst such hosts of powerful and enraged enemies. If Christ were not among them, they had certainly been swallowed up long ago. It is he who holds the stars in his right hand. Re 2:1 His walking among the seven golden candlesticks is their best security. The burning bush is a rare emblem to open this mystery; the bush burned with fire, but was not consumed. Ex 3:3 The bush was a resemblance of the church of God in Egypt, their terrible persecution reflected in the flames upon it were; the wonder that no ashes appeared despite those terrible flames spoke to the fact that God was in the bush just as Jesus Christ is Still Standing in the midst of His people. By virtue of His Still Standing we are still standing this day in the enjoyment of gospel liberty, as no society of men in the world have such security as the church has on this account. The mightiest of all the monarchies to ever live have been overturned as no human policies nor human power could preserve them; but the church is still preserved for today and shall ever be, by virtue of that gracious promise He made to His people, “For I am with thee, saith the LORD, to save thee: though I make a full end of all nations whither I have scattered thee, yet will I not make a full end of thee:." Jeremiah 30:11 Babylonian, Persian, and Grecian monarchies have destroyed and ruined one another but still the Church of Christ lifts up its head, and beholds their ruin for our Lord is Still Standing. Because Jesus is Still Standing, He expects His people to stand as well: Ephesians. 6:13; Wherefore take unto you the whole armor of God, that ye may be able to withstand in the evil day, and having done all, to stand. Because He lives, we live, because He stands, we stand.
